My final thoughts on Social Software Affordances…
• What is ’social’ about social software?
It connects people together.
• How is the notion of community being redefined by social software?
Distances between people, both temporal and spatial, are becoming less of a factor.
• What aspects of our humanity stand to gain or suffer as a result of our use of and reliance on social software?
While the intimacy and richness of face to face interactions may suffer if we come to rely too heavily on online interactions, those same online interactions afford people human connections that were never before possible.
• How is social agency shared between humans and (computer) code in social software?
The code connects computer to computer, but this is meaningless without people in front of those computers who want to use the code to connect, communicate.
• What are the social repercussions of unequal access to social software?
The divide will grow, beyond class and income, expanding into basic social rights.
• What are the pedagogical implications of social software for education?
With multiple modes of communication, we all have a voice and no one is solely a teacher or a student… we are both.
• Can social software be an effective tool for individual and social change?
Yes, but before any real social change can occur, we must understand fully how the technology we use affects us individually and as a society.
